## Migration Step 4 — Switch to TailKit

Old tool (logpeek) is retired. Install TailKit from the internal package mirror, then remove any logpeek aliases from your shell profile. TailKit streams from the Corville aggregation tier directly; no SSH hops. Auth is handled by your workstation certificate, so don't copy tokens around. Run the doctor subcommand once to confirm connectivity before tailing anything. Drop the following into your local config file to match team defaults.

config for tagaf-bawif:
[norok]
host = norok.ordinworks.local
user = norok_svc
database = norok_prod

Handover — formula sandbox (Tallygrove)

From Bex to Irwin. User-supplied formulas now run in the Hollowcell sandbox: no I/O, capped recursion, 50ms eval budget. Escapes via string builtins are blocked; see the denylist in `sandbox/guards`. Review focus: the timeout path, it's the riskiest part. The sandbox currently enforces these configuration values.

config for yahof-tajop:
zorath:
  pin: 7493
  metrics_host: metrics.zorath.tolvaqsys.internal
  tenant: praiel
  seal: seal_fd9cd4f1

This ticket tracks moving the Lanternworks monorepo from the legacy script-based build to the Stonemill hermetic build system. Scope includes pinning all toolchain versions, vendoring third-party archives into the sealed cache, and removing network access from build steps. Reproducibility must be demonstrated with three identical byte-for-byte builds on separate hosts. The release manager should not cut a release from the new pipeline until this ticket carries a sign-off from the individual named below.

signatory, hawip-bafop: Quenmir Gorvan Rusdor

## Deployment

Textgate's encoding sniffer runs as a sidecar next to the upload service. Deploy both together; the sniffer inspects the first 64 KB of each uploaded text file and tags it before storage. Mismatched tags block ingestion, so keep the confidence threshold sane. The sidecar reads its runtime settings from the values below.

deployment values, yafop-fahap:
[lamwyn]
team = silath
access_code = ac_166fb2
host = lamwyn.orvexgrid.example
port = 9300
owner = pelael.praius
peer = istiel.zarqeldyn.corp